LIGHT
MY deepest fear is not that I am inadequate.
My deepest fear is that I am powerful beyond measure.
It is my light, not my darkness, that most frightens me.
I ask myself:
Who am I to be brilliant, gorgeous, talented, fabulous?
Actually, who am I not to be?
I am a child of God.
My playing small does not serve the world.
There's nothing enlightened about shrinking
so that other people won't feel insecure around Me.
I was born to make manifest the Glory of God
this is within me.
It's not just in some of us; it's in everyone.
And, as I let my own light shine,
I unconsciously give other people permission to the same.
As I am liberated from my fear, my presence automatically
liberates others.
paraphrased from Nelson Mandela
